Fix Corrupted System Files

As mentioned above, corrupted system files also trigger the issue notification.

Disabled

Hence, you must also fix corrupted files in your Windows operating system.

Heres what you should probably do.

  1. hit the Windows search and punch in in Command Prompt.

Registry Editor

Right-press the CMD and selectRun as administrator.

When the Command Prompt opens, paste the command and hit Enter.

Wait until the command fixes your corrupted system files.

navigate to the following path

The process may take time to complete, depending on the number of corrupted files you have.

it’s crucial that you wait patiently until it is completed.

Once it has been completed, reboot your PC.

The error may be triggered by a bug that has already been fixed in the latest version.

So, head to controls > Windows Update and click Check for updates on the right side.

Windows will automatically check for updates and install them.

When you reset your Windows PC, all user-made configs will be set to default.

It will also reset your power options and power plan configurations.

When it comes to the system reset, you have two options.

System Restore Point

The first lets you keep your files, and the second removes everything.

So, pick your selection carefully while you reset your Windows PC.
